The Allure of Bacon: Why We Can't Resist
Bacon's appeal is multi-faceted, combining sensory experiences with emotional connections. The Maillard reaction, a chemical process that occurs when bacon is cooked, creates hundreds of flavor compounds, resulting in its distinctive taste and aroma. This complexity is further enhanced by the crispy texture, which provides a satisfying crunch that few foods can match.
- Sensory Experience: The combination of taste, smell, and texture creates a unique and irresistible experience.
- Emotional Connection: Bacon is often linked to positive memories and feelings of comfort.
- Cultural Phenomenon: Bacon has transcended mere food to become a symbol of indulgence and enjoyment.
The Future of Bacon: Indulgence with a Conscience?
As health concerns surrounding bacon persist, the food industry is exploring ways to create healthier alternatives. From lower-sodium options to plant-based bacon substitutes, the goal is to offer a guilt-free indulgence that satisfies our cravings without compromising our well-being. Whether these innovations will fully replicate the unique appeal of traditional bacon remains to be seen, but the pursuit of a healthier, equally delicious alternative is a testament to our enduring love for this iconic food.
